ROBERT BEHR
CEO, CITRUS WORLD, LAKE WALES
Citrus World, a juice-processing co-op, is owned by 14 citrus grower organizations representing about 50,000 grove acres. It’s among the top five retailers of orange juice products in the country. It and its subsidiaries process and market citrus juices under the Florida’s Natural brand. Once the chief economist for the Florida Department of Citrus, Behr has been CEO of Citrus World since 2015. He owns and operates citrus groves himself. “Being a grower and a manager has helped me understand more thoroughly the challenges our industry faces,” he told the Lakeland Ledger.
Behr developed a loan program to encourage farmers to plant trees to offset the losses after greening decimated the citrus crop. The program has led to the planting of more than 1.4 million orange trees. In search of additional revenue sources, Behr has steered the co-op into third-party deals and products, including flavored iced teas.
Behr, who prefers to work behind the scenes, has a bachelor’s degree from the University of Arizona and a doctorate from the University of Florida. In 2019, he was honored with the Citrus Achievement Award by the Florida Citrus Mutual trade association at its annual conference.
